Added the following to the Mede8er Beginners Guide:

Quote
If you have an internal disc in your mede8er the best way to organise your media files:
Just create some main folders on the disk, e.g. a folder Movies, Photos, Music.
And then under these folder you create sub folders for each separatie Movie, etc.
With TVIXIE or YAMJ you can create nice about.jpg movie description files in each movie folder. These files will be then visable in the preview window when browsing over your sub folders. When pressing on Slow on the remote control, you can "zoom in" to these movie descriptions.
Note: The Tabs on top of the screen in the Media Library menu are just filters and no folder tabs.
